Re: Three T-squares

The T-square is difficult combination as it indicates the need to overcome many obstacles, but at the same time it produces a strong driving ambition to do so. A planet receiving the double square becomes a focal point of much importance in your chart. The T-square made up of planets in cardinal signs suggests that you tend to be critical, impersonal and in many ways dominating. You have a lot of energy and you are constantly looking for ways to spend it. The T-square generates a lot of impatience in your nature and you often make hasty decision that you may regret later. Anyway, though the T-square causes a lot of difficulties in life it also sparks action and the drive necessary to achieve. When the energy of this configuration is well-directed by a mature individual, it often leads to significant accomplishments. Good luck!
